Summary:
The city of Mapleton, Iowa is home to two schools - Maple Valley-Anthon Oto High School and Mapleton Elementary School, both part of the Maple Valley-Anthon Oto Community School District. The data reveals that Mapleton Elementary School is a standout performer, ranking 162 out of 557 Iowa elementary schools and earning a 4-star rating from SchoolDigger. The school consistently outperforms the state average in English Language Arts and Mathematics proficiency for grades 3-5.
In contrast, Maple Valley-Anthon Oto High School has shown steady improvement, moving from a statewide ranking of 273 out of 336 in 2022-2023 to 180 out of 340 in 2024-2025. The high school maintains a strong 4-year graduation rate of 88.3% and exceeds the state average in English Language Arts proficiency across grades 9-11. However, both schools share a relatively high chronic absenteeism rate of 21.6%, which may be an area of concern for the district to address.
The data also reveals some interesting differences between the two schools. Mapleton Elementary School has a higher student-teacher ratio of 11.6, compared to 12.8 at the high school, suggesting a greater focus on individualized attention at the elementary level. Additionally, the elementary school has a significantly higher spending per student ($16,504) compared to the high school ($14,038), which may contribute to its strong academic performance.
